How did the Boxer Rebellion convince the Qing Dynasty to change its form of government?
alukav5142 [94]

Answer:

Boxer rebellion weakened the Qing Dynasty

Explanation: according to thoughtco.com, "The Boxer Rebellion weakened the Qing dynasty, which was the last imperial dynasty of China and ruled the country from 1644 to 1912. It was this dynasty that established the modern territory of China.  The diminished state of the Qing dynasty after the Boxer Rebellion opened the door to the Republican Revolution of 1911 that overthrew the emperor and made China a republic."

What issue did the Three-Fifths Compromise solve?
pychu [463]

Answer:

slaves should be counted as three fifths of their real number. it resolved the issue of counting slaves towards population in regards to representation in the House of Representatives
